OUE Commercial Reit
OFFICE space landlord OUE Commercial Reit (OUE C-Reit) posted a fall of 15.4 per cent for its second-quarter distribution per unit (DPU) to 1.15 Singapore cents from 1.36 Singapore cents in the year-ago period, the group said in a Singapore Exchange filing on Wednesday. Income available for distribution for Q2 edged up by 0.6 per cent to S$17.83 million, from S$17.73 million in the year-ago period.
Gross revenue was S$44.21 million, down 3.2 per cent from S$45.69 million in the corresponding period last year. Net property income came to S$34.77 million, down 1.3 per cent from S$35.23 million in the preceding year.
